2004 Toyota Premio 1.8 X EX package Specs


OVERVIEW

With a fuel consumption of 30.5 mpg US - 36.6 mpg UK - 7.7 L/100km, a weight of 2821 lbs (1280 kg), the Toyota Premio 1.8 X EX package has a 4 cylinder DOHC16 valve engine, a Regular gasoline engine 1ZZ-FE. This engine 1ZZ-FE produces a maximum power of 126.7 PS (125 bhp - 93.2 kW) at 6000 rpm and a maximum torque of 160.8 Nm (118.6 lb.ft - 16.4 kg.m) at 4200 rpm. The engine power is transmitted to the road by the four wheel drive (4WD) with a 4AT gearbox. For stopping power, the Toyota Premio 1.8 X EX package braking system includes Leading trailing drum brake at the rear and Ventilated disk at the front. Stock tire sizes are 195/65 on 15 inch rims 91S at the rear and 195/65 on 15 inch rims 91S at the front. Chassis details - Toyota Premio 1.8 X EX package has double wishbone coil spring rear suspension and strut coil spring front suspension for road holding and ride confort.
